Supremex Inc. Closes at CA$3.55
The company's market cap stands at approximately CA$89.5 million, indicating a small-cap status that may contribute to volatility.
Bull case
Supremex's recent acquisition of Goldrich Printpak could strengthen its market position and open new revenue streams, potentially leading to long-term growth.
Bear case
The stock's decline may reflect investor concerns about the company's ability to maintain profitability amid market challenges, as shown by previous financial results that revealed fluctuations.
Market Reaction to Recent Developments
Despite Supremex's recent acquisition of Goldrich Printpak aimed at boosting its packaging capabilities, the stock's decline suggests that investors may be skeptical about the immediate benefits of such strategic moves. The market's reaction could indicate concerns over how effectively the company can integrate this acquisition and leverage it for growth.
Financial Performance Under Scrutiny
Supremex's financial health has come under scrutiny, especially after its recent quarterly results showed fluctuations in profitability. The company's profit margin of 3.9% and a P/E ratio of 8.25 may not inspire confidence among investors, particularly in a competitive market. As the stock price slides, stakeholders are likely reassessing their positions based on these financial metrics.
